WebDiagnosis of any pituitary mass entails an MRI scan of the brain’s sellar region, where the pituitary gland is located, to determine the exact size and location of the mass. An MRI is a test that uses strong magnetic fields to produce pictures of the inside of your body. These pictures can show the difference between normal and diseased tissue. WebThe treatment of a pituitary tumor, a craniopharyngioma or Rathke’s cleft cyst is the same as for adults. A prolactin producing tumor is usually first treated with medication (bromocriptine, cabergoline) while all other types of tumors require surgery to remove as much of the tumor as possible.
